Pre-Licensing Course Requirements in Huntsville
State Rules and School Alignment
Alabama requires candidates to complete specific pre-licensing hours, and Huntsville schools structure their schedules to meet these mandates. Look for programs that cover real estate principles, practice, and state law in a way that matches your availability.
Many local schools emphasize active learning with practice exams and scenario-based lessons. This approach builds confidence and reduces test anxiety when you finally sit for the licensing exam in Huntsville or Madison County.
Online vs In-Person Real Estate Classes in Huntsville
Flexibility and Learning Environment
Online real estate courses let you study from home in Huntsville, while in-person classes offer face-to-face interaction and networking. Choose an online format if you prefer self-paced lessons, or an in-person option if you want scheduled structure.
Hybrid models combine recorded lectures with live sessions, helping you balance work, family, and study needs. Consider your daily routine and concentration style before committing to one format.
Exam Preparation and Test Readiness
Resources That Improve Pass Rates
Effective Huntsville schools provide timed practice tests, detailed explanations, and focused reviews of weak areas. Consistent practice with these resources increases your chances of passing the Alabama state exam on the first attempt.
Small class sizes and dedicated mentors can make complex topics more digestible. Look for schools that highlight their exam pass rates as a measure of teaching quality.
Cost, Financing, and Value for Alabama Aspirants
Budget-Friendly Pathways to Licensing
Tuition for Huntsville real estate courses varies, so compare total costs, including materials and exam fees. Affordable options do not have to compromise quality if the curriculum aligns with state requirements.
Some schools offer payment plans or discounts for early registration, making it easier to manage expenses. Factor in potential income from your first year as a new agent when evaluating the return on investment.
Getting Started with Huntsville Real Estate Education
- Check that the school is approved by the Alabama regulatory authority.
- Confirm the schedule fits your work and family commitments.
- Review practice exam resources and instructor qualifications.
- Compare total costs, including materials and exam fees.
- Look for career services or local agent mentorship opportunities.

Can I take the Alabama real estate exam directly through a Huntsville school?
Schools do not administer the exam, but they usually guide you through the testing center locations and registration steps in Huntsville or nearby Madison County sites.
